package object
import (
"crypto/sha256"
"encoding/hex"
"fmt"
"github.com/casdoor/casdoor/util"
"github.com/xorm-io/core"
)
type Token struct {
Owner string `xorm:"varchar(100) notnull pk" json:"owner"`
Name string `xorm:"varchar(100) notnull pk" json:"name"`
CreatedTime string `xorm:"varchar(100)" json:"createdTime"`
Application string `xorm:"varchar(100)" json:"application"`
Organization string `xorm:"varchar(100)" json:"organization"`
User string `xorm:"varchar(100)" json:"user"`
Code string `xorm:"varchar(100) index" json:"code"`
AccessToken string `xorm:"mediumtext" json:"accessToken"`
RefreshToken string `xorm:"mediumtext" json:"refreshToken"`
AccessTokenHash string `xorm:"varchar(100) index" json:"accessTokenHash"`
RefreshTokenHash string `xorm:"varchar(100) index" json:"refreshTokenHash"`
ExpiresIn int `json:"expiresIn"`
Scope string `xorm:"varchar(100)" json:"scope"`
TokenType string `xorm:"varchar(100)" json:"tokenType"`
CodeChallenge string `xorm:"varchar(100)" json:"codeChallenge"`
CodeIsUsed bool `json:"codeIsUsed"`
CodeExpireIn int64 `json:"codeExpireIn"`
}
func GetTokenCount(owner, organization, field, value string) (int64, error) {
session := GetSession(owner, -1, -1, field, value, "", "")
return session.Count(&Token{Organization: organization})
}
func GetTokens(owner string, organization string) ([]*Token, error) {
tokens := []*Token{}
err := ormer.Engine.Desc("created_time").Find(&tokens, &Token{Owner: owner, Organization: organization})
return tokens, err
}
func GetPaginationTokens(owner, organization string, offset, limit int, field, value, sortField, sortOrder string) ([]*Token, error) {
tokens := []*Token{}
session := GetSession(owner, offset, limit, field, value, sortField, sortOrder)
err := session.Find(&tokens, &Token{Organization: organization})
return tokens, err
}
func getToken(owner string, name string) (*Token, error) {
if owner == "" || name == "" {
return nil, nil
}
token := Token{Owner: owner, Name: name}
existed, err := ormer.Engine.Get(&token)
if err != nil {
return nil, err
}
if existed {
return &token, nil
}
return nil, nil
}
func getTokenByCode(code string) (*Token, error) {
token := Token{Code: code}
existed, err := ormer.Engine.Get(&token)
if err != nil {
return nil, err
}
if existed {
return &token, nil
}
return nil, nil
}
func GetTokenByAccessToken(accessToken string) (*Token, error) {
token := Token{AccessTokenHash: getTokenHash(accessToken)}
existed, err := ormer.Engine.Get(&token)
if err != nil {
return nil, err
}
if !existed {
return nil, nil
}
return &token, nil
}
func GetTokenByRefreshToken(refreshToken string) (*Token, error) {
token := Token{RefreshTokenHash: getTokenHash(refreshToken)}
existed, err := ormer.Engine.Get(&token)
if err != nil {
return nil, err
}
if !existed {
return nil, nil
}
return &token, nil
}
func GetTokenByTokenValue(tokenValue, tokenTypeHint string) (*Token, error) {
switch tokenTypeHint {
case "access_token", "access-token":
token, err := GetTokenByAccessToken(tokenValue)
if err != nil {
return nil, err
}
if token != nil {
return token, nil
}
case "refresh_token", "refresh-token":
token, err := GetTokenByRefreshToken(tokenValue)
if err != nil {
return nil, err
}
if token != nil {
return token, nil
}
}
return nil, nil
}
func updateUsedByCode(token *Token) (bool, error) {
affected, err := ormer.Engine.Where("code=?", token.Code).Cols("code_is_used").Update(token)
if err != nil {
return false, err
}
return affected != 0, nil
}
func GetToken(id string) (*Token, error) {
owner, name := util.GetOwnerAndNameFromId(id)
return getToken(owner, name)
}
func (token *Token) GetId() string {
return fmt.Sprintf("%s/%s", token.Owner, token.Name)
}
func getTokenHash(input string) string {
hash := sha256.Sum256([]byte(input))
res := hex.EncodeToString(hash[:])
if len(res) > 64 {
return res[:64]
}
return res
}
func (token *Token) popularHashes() {
if token.AccessTokenHash == "" && token.AccessToken != "" {
token.AccessTokenHash = getTokenHash(token.AccessToken)
}
if token.RefreshTokenHash == "" && token.RefreshToken != "" {
token.RefreshTokenHash = getTokenHash(token.RefreshToken)
}
}
func UpdateToken(id string, token *Token) (bool, error) {
owner, name := util.GetOwnerAndNameFromId(id)
if t, err := getToken(owner, name); err != nil {
return false, err
} else if t == nil {
return false, nil
}
token.popularHashes()
affected, err := ormer.Engine.ID(core.PK{owner, name}).AllCols().Update(token)
if err != nil {
return false, err
}
return affected != 0, nil
}
func AddToken(token *Token) (bool, error) {
token.popularHashes()
affected, err := ormer.Engine.Insert(token)
if err != nil {
return false, err
}
return affected != 0, nil
}
func DeleteToken(token *Token) (bool, error) {
affected, err := ormer.Engine.ID(core.PK{token.Owner, token.Name}).Delete(&Token{})
if err != nil {
return false, err
}
return affected != 0, nil
}
